I make my way backstage and my first encounter is with Dyna Reeves of Intimates Plus. We hit it off so well and I immediately fell in love with her and her collection! We discussed how she began her boutique store and much like a lot of plus fashion entrepreneurs, she had trouble finding lingerie made for the fuller figure. Dyna sought change by seeking quality lingerie designs and making them accessible to the public via her website and boutique. Intimates Plus offers lingerie in sizes 10 +. 

Some other designers I fell in love with were Serita Bell, with her modern day women's wear collection, you will see Serita has designed by taking inspiration from styles seen on the busy streets of NYC, making them accessible to the curvy woman.   Another great designer duo are Shuchi Sharma and Anjula Sharma, the ladies of F3 Full Figures Fashionista.  With their fashion forward line you will find some funky go to pieces that can be taken from the office to the club. Lastly before the chaos of the night ensued I got to speak with JustRamona of JustRamonaEnv New York , designer and reality TV star of Lifetimes 24 Hour Catwalk. When speaking with her about the collection I was really excited to see color. Dressed in all black I had felt the need to stress to her my LOVE vibrant colors on the full figure. With Raymona's history as a patternmaker we saw her execute a great pattern on this wonderfully designed maxi dress with hoodie to wrap around for fall. Loved this collection but talking with Raymona and understanding how she developed as a designer was really the most inspiring part.
